Output 17b13ca6573463c3d67d78e3c132549b09226dc7408066c77348c069b22fd860:3

value
590667
script pubkey
OP_0 OP_PUSHBYTES_20 85b634fd1ad4d5f6982318768a6dcd0d1d74aae3
address
bc1qskmrflg66n2ldxprrpmg5mwdp5whf2hrprsjf8
transaction
17b13ca6573463c3d67d78e3c132549b09226dc7408066c77348c069b22fd860
spent
true